Little Rock School District investigating after kindergartener walks off campus

A Little Rock kindergartener requested permission to go to the nurse's office Tuesday morning but left the school's campus instead, district officials said.

The student at Forest Heights Stem Academy, 5901 Evergreen Drive, was found walking toward Cantrell Road by a Little Rock School District employee, district spokeswoman Pamela Smith said in a statement. The child was safely returned to school, according to Smith.

The district is conducting an investigation and reviewing its processes with the goal of preventing similar situations from happening in the future, the statement read.
